I got this code from w3schools, and tweaked it based on this one: Rename an uploaded file with PHP but keep the extension
Please help, what do I do so that the file extension will not be .tmp
When I upload it to a folder on the server.
<?php
$filename=$_FILES["file"]["tmp_name"];
$extension=end(explode(".", $filename));
$newfilename=$prod .".".$extension;
if ((($_FILES["file"]["type"] == "image/gif")
|| ($_FILES["file"]["type"] == "image/jpeg")
|| ($_FILES["file"]["type"] == "image/pjpeg"))
&& ($_FILES["file"]["size"] < 100000))
{
if ($_FILES["file"]["error"] > 0)
{
echo "Return Code: " . $_FILES["file"]["error"] . "<br />";
}
else
{
echo "Upload: " . $_FILES["file"]["name"] . "<br />";
echo "Type: " . $_FILES["file"]["type"] . "<br />";
echo "Size: " . ($_FILES["file"]["size"] / 1024) . " Kb<br />";
echo "Temp file: " . $_FILES["file"]["tmp_name"] . "<br />";
if (file_exists("../img/user_uploaded/" . $_FILES["file"]["name"]))
{
echo $_FILES["file"]["name"] . " already exists. ";
}
else
{
move_uploaded_file($filename,
"../img/user_uploaded/" . $newfilename. $extension);
echo "Stored in: " . "../img/user_uploaded/" .$newfilename. $extension;
}
}
}
else
{
echo "Invalid file, File must be less than 100Kb in size with .jpg, .jpeg, or .gif file extension";
}
?>
In the above code you are trying to get the temporary file’s extension. Instead, you can take the extension of the original filename uploaded by the user.
This will upload your file with the actual file extension.
